On 6/13/24 7:40 AM, Adrian Fiergolski wrote:
Mark,
Thank you for the status update.
Following your recent merges to 'scarthgap', I have already started the
porting process of my layer targeting this specific branch of
meta-xilinx. From my experience so far, it seems the meta-xilinx layer
is better documented than in the past. As you are the author of many
commits behind that improvement, thank you for that. Nice job!
On 10.06.2024 17:08, Mark Hatle wrote:
With that said, as I've said repeatably for the past 4 years. AMD
does not support the u-boot SPL flow, HOWEVER, if someone in the
community will submit patches and test cases I will be happy to
include it in the layer. The reality is that I don't have time to
support a flow I don't understand. The default, supported blow uses
the bootgen/boot.bin mechanism that starts with 'fsbl' ->
'pmu-firmware'/'atf' -> u-boot. Deviating from this flow will
prevent certain on-chip security features, which is why we don't
support it as an organization. Again, I want to have this support
added to meta-xilinx but I won't be the one implementing it, I simply
do not have the time.
In case of a successful port, I could try to share recipes for the
u-boot SPL flow. What do you mean by the test cases specifically here?
Patches to enable it are the first part. But enabling it isn't enough, I need
specific steps in order to build it and run it on a board (preferably a QEMU
emulated board) in order to show it 'works'.
Would be best if the test cases can be implemented with the standard Yocto
Project test harness, but at this point I'm not picky. A simple readme file
explaining how to build and test it would be enough.
--Mark
Adrian
-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#5425):
https://lists.yoctoproject.org/g/meta-xilinx/message/5425
Mute This Topic: https://lists.yoctoproject.org/mt/106501087/21656
Group Owner: [email protected]
Unsubscribe: https://lists.yoctoproject.org/g/meta-xilinx/unsub
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-